Squid Game Season 3 Release Date Netflix: Streaming Begins Worldwide Today
The wait is over. Squid Game Season 3 officially premiered on Netflix on June 27, 2025. Following Netflix’s consistent global release strategy, the new season dropped simultaneously in different regions — 12 AM PT in the US, and 12:30 PM IST in India. From Brazil to Japan, the world tuned in today to witness the climactic end of one of Netflix’s most watched series ever.

The Final Battle: Gi-hun’s Mission and the Game’s Collapse
Gi-hun, played by the iconic Lee Jung-jae, is no longer just a survivor. Season 3 follows his transition from victim to resistance as he attempts to dismantle the game from within. Haunted by trauma and driven by truth, his journey leads him straight into the heart of darkness controlled by the enigmatic Front Man (Lee Byung-hun).
As new layers of the game are revealed, characters both old and new challenge Gi-hun’s morality, resilience, and purpose. Will justice prevail, or will the game end him before he ends it?
Who’s in Season 3: Meet the Full Cast
Lee Jung-jae as Gi-hun
Lee Byung-hun as The Front Man
Wi Ha-jun as Hwang Jun-ho
Yim Si-wan as Myung-gi
Kang Ha-neul as Dae-ho
Park Sung-hoon as Hyun-ju
Yang Dong-geun, Kang Ae-sim, Jo Yuri, Lee David, and Roh Jae-won
Global Release Times Breakdown
Brazil – 4:00 AM
Argentina – 5:00 AM
South Africa – 10:00 AM
Turkey – 11:00 AM
India – 12:30 PM
Thailand – 3:00 PM
Philippines – 4:00 PM
Japan – 5:00 PM
